False attribution can refer to: • Misattribution in general, when a quotation or work is accidentally, traditionally, or based on bad information attributed to the wrong person or group • A specific fallacy where an advocate appeals to an irrelevant, unqualified, unidentified, biased, or fabricated source in support of an argument.
